EN 1621-4 Motorcyclists' Mechanical Impact Protective Clothing - Part 4: Motorcyclists' Inflatable Protectors - Requirements and Test Methods

It specifies the minimum level of protection, the minimum response time of the inflated bag, and the minimum coverage to be provided by motorcycle riders' protectors worn by riders.

The requirements of this standard apply to various designs of inflatable restraints and refer to all body areas and combinations that are claimed to be protected. Inflatable protectors covered by this standard can be incorporated into motorcycle clothing or fitted with suitable restraint systems and worn on their own.

Performance requirements are specified to provide the best practical compromise between protection, comfort and ergonomic requirements. The force levels in the tests are not directly related to the forces that drivers are exposed to in accidents. However, experience has shown that products that meet the requirements of this European Standard reduce the frequency and severity of these injuries.

This European Standard contains requirements for the performance of the system during an accident and details of test methods, sizing, ergonomics, harmlessness, labeling and information provision requirements. Inflatable protectors other than those that are mechanically activated are not covered by this standard.

Potential users of this standard are testing institutes, certification bodies and manufacturers. This European Standard has been prepared, under an mandate granted to CEN by the European Commission and the European Free Trade Association, to provide a tool that complies with the Essential Requirements of the New Approach Directive 89/686/EEC on "Personal Protective Equipment".
